Upstream, Downriver features community activists on the frontlines fighting for water justice and equity. Their powerful stories are interwoven with historical context about the successes and failures of the Clean Water Act. This DCEFF screening event panel features filmmaker and Director of CEF Maggie Burnette Stogner and MFA graduate student Marissa Woods, Patuxent Riverkeeper Fred Tutman, and EarthJustice water attorney Julian Gonzalez. The Visions Awards are the Film Division’s prestige awards ceremony, showcasing the best film and media work from American University students for over 40 years. This year the event will be held in McKinley's Doyle-Forman Theater on March 28th at 8pm. This on-campus event will be limited to American University students, staff and faculty.
